4.6. ASSEMBLE TWO-LINE PLATFORM RAILS AND PICKETED GUARDS

4.6.1. Two-line rails and picketed guards are provided in pairs when ordered with a platform.
4.6.2. For two-line rails, pre-assemble the top rail by inserting a 5/16"-18 x 1" long hex
4.6.3. Pre-assemble the barrier and mid rail by inserting 5/16"-18 x 1" long hex bolts
PATHWAY HD Code Compliant Modular Access System Installation Manual
Two-line rails can be converted to picketed guards in the field, see 'CONVERT TWO-LINE
PLATFORM HANDRAILS TO PICKETED GUARDS' section.
Regardless of handrail/guard styles, assemble handrail/guard bolts loosely (do
not fully tighten) until all handrails/guards have been installed on the ramp and
or platform.
bolt through a 5/16" flat washer, the uppermost hole in the platform angle post
(angle post) and into the 5/16"-18 round threaded inserts in the top rail.
The rounded end (FIG. 4.9) of the post is the upper end.
through 5/16" flat washers (for the mid rail only, do not use washers on the
lowermost holes), the platform angle post and into the 5/16"-18 square threaded
inserts in the barrier and mid rail (FIG. 4.9). Assemble both platform angle posts in
the same manner.
